When you decide on remodeling the interior or exterior of your home you also have to consider the expense of completing this task. The excitement of the proposals can soon be dampened once the cost has been looked at more closely and often compromises have to be made in order to complete the task.
To this end, it is often easier for a professional contractor to budget for the work as he will now how to source the materials and how much they should cost. If you intend to use the contractor to carry out the work you need to make it clear from day one, whose responsibility it is to purchase the materials. Once you have this out of the way you may also want to let your neighbors know that you will be carrying out some remodeling work. Once you have done this it will be time to measure up exactly what is required for the project but be very careful with this and double check everything as any errors on your part could prove expensive.
If you are in charge of providing the home remodeling supply you still have a lot of work to do; before you go to the store make a list with exactly what you need for each project.
